Bergen Prosecutor’s Lt. Faces 50-Count Indictment For Stealing Fentanyl, Heroin: AG

A state grand jury in Trenton indicted Kevin T. Matthew, 48, of Cedar Grove, after an investigation revealed he had allegedly signed out narcotics from BCPO’s main evidence vault between January 2019 and November 2023, Attorney General Matthew J. Platkin announced Wednesday, March 12.

Authorities said Matthew was not part of BCPO’s narcotics unit, but as a member of the Special Victims Unit, he had access to law enforcement databases containing information about seized evidence in drug cases.

Despite having no official role in narcotics investigations, he allegedly searched for drug cases, signed out evidence, and physically removed large amounts of drugs from the vault—including cocaine, heroin, and fentanyl, authorities said…
